Taxes Consolidation Act 1997 section 380T

Allowance for machinery or plant

Section 380T provides accelerated wear and tear allowances for new machinery or plant forming part of a new installation where a business relocates from a toxic docklands area.

  • Where expenditure on a new installation includes expenditure on new machinery or plant (excluding road vehicles), the normal 12.5% wear and tear rate under section 284 is replaced by a 100% rate on qualifying expenditure.
  • In addition to the 100% wear and tear allowance, a separate additional allowance of 50% of the qualifying expenditure on that plant or machinery is available for the chargeable period in which the expenditure is incurred.
  • Both allowances are made in taxing the relevant trade, meaning they reduce the trading income against which they are set.
  • For the purpose of calculating wear and tear allowances under section 284, the additional 50% allowance is ignored β€” it does not reduce the qualifying expenditure base for section 284 purposes.
